How I Met Some of my New Neighbours….
Thursday the 27′th of October, ‘The Albert Games’
I devised an event on the sidewalk of Albert drive, it took inspiration from the Olympic Games and children’s playgrounds. I created jumping contests, bubble blowing competitions, and silly string shoot-outs. Each of the players achievements were documented and at the end of the ‘Albert Games’ at 5PM on Thursday and the winners were awarded tin foil metals.
Friday the 28′th of October, ‘I’m trying to meet my neighbour’
I sat from 11AM-5PM offering invitations to passer by’s to come and have a chat. I met policemen, shop owners, people who just moved in, people who moved out a long time ago, people that wished they lived closer, poeple who wished they lived further, kids, teenagers, adults, mums, dads, brothers, sisters, uncles, aunts, grandparents, it seems during my time on Albert drive the constant was the kindness of the strangers who lived on it.
